Following an investigation of sexual harassment, the accused employee is given disciplinary counseling. The employee refuses to sign the counseling and discloses that the inappropriate behavior was caused by medication taken for a mental disability. How does HR improve its handling of disciplinary counseling?
Correct Answer: B
HR improves its handling of disciplinary counseling by coaching investigative staff to ask probing questions to uncover root causes (B). At the SPHR level, investigations must be thorough, unbiased, and responsive to new information-especially when potential disability-related issues arise. The disclosure of a mental disability introduces ADA considerations, but it does not automatically excuse misconduct. HR must understand contributing factors while maintaining consistent standards of conduct. Probing, appropriate questioning helps HR determine whether reasonable accommodation is needed going forward, while still addressing inappropriate behavior. Automatically asking about disabilities (A) during investigations risks violating ADA confidentiality and creating legal exposure. Researching other employees' medical data (C) is inappropriate and unlawful. Management interviews (D) may be useful later but do not improve the immediate handling of counseling. SPHR exam content emphasizes balancing employee protections, misconduct accountability, and process integrity. HR must adapt investigative approaches without assuming causation or compromising standards. Using the same onboarding scenario, how does the HR Director ensure that new hires get the information and training needed to sustain engagement?
Correct Answer: C
The HR Director best ensures that new hires receive the information and training needed to sustain engagement by implementing programs that support managers in acclimating new hires (C). At the SPHR level, HR's role is to enable and equip managers, not to replace them. Because managers are the primary drivers of onboarding effectiveness, HR must provide them with structured tools, guidance, and resources to support new employees beyond orientation. Manager support programs may include onboarding toolkits, conversation guides, training for first-time managers, mentoring frameworks, and milestone-based check-in schedules. Profiling new hires (A) may enhance visibility but does not build capability or clarity. Emphasizing performance goals (B) without adequate support can increase stress and disengagement. Checklists (D) ensure administrative completion but do not address learning transfer, relationship building, or cultural integration. SPHR exam content emphasizes that sustainable engagement comes from systemic onboarding processes embedded in the management role. HR ensures consistency, quality, and alignment by designing frameworks that managers can execute effectively.
